Ticket #4471 — Expired credential blocking undo/redo history service

The DraftLoom diagram editor stores its undo/redo stacks in the HistoryVault service, and the credential it uses expired last night. That's why your local build throws a 403 whenever you press undo. Nothing is wrong with your setup. Replace the expired value in your local config with the fresh key issued this morning, shown below.

app token of fajop-fahif = qvz4-AnML

**Q: Where has the mail room gone?**

A: As of this month, the mail room at Pellworth Court has moved from the third floor to room G.08, behind the main stairwell on the ground floor. Incoming post is sorted by 10:30 each weekday; outgoing items must be in the grey trays by 15:00. Personal deliveries are held for five working days before being returned. New starters should note the room is kept locked outside sorting hours; entry is via the keypad using the code below.

badge for fafof-yajef: bdg-JTFOG-95442

Ticket: Roof-terrace door, Level 6, Calder Point building. The door keeps jamming on the latch side, especially after rain — it swells and needs a firm shoulder to open, which sets off the push-bar alarm. Team assistants escorting guests upstairs should check the door closes fully behind them until Ostlund Facilities replaces the frame next week. If you get stuck outside, use the override keypad with the code below.

badge for hahag-yafof: bdg-G-98